the length of a rectangle is three times its width. if the perimeter of the rectangle is 48 yd, find its length and width.
length: (square) yd
width: (square) yd
Step1: Define variables
Let the width of the rectangle be \( w \) yards. Then the length \( l = 3w \) yards (since length is three times the width).
Step2: Recall perimeter formula
The perimeter \( P \) of a rectangle is given by \( P = 2(l + w) \). We know \( P = 48 \) yards. Substitute \( l = 3w \) into the formula:
Step3: Simplify and solve for \( w \)
Simplify the right - hand side: \( 48 = 2(4w)=8w \). Then, divide both sides by 8: \( w=\frac{48}{8} = 6 \) yards.
Step4: Find the length
Since \( l = 3w \), substitute \( w = 6 \) into this equation: \( l=3\times6 = 18 \) yards.
